Lloyd papers

 Collection
Identifier: MS 2001
Abstract This collection contains farm journals, 18th and 19th centuries; land papers, late 17th and 18th, and some 19th century; personal and business correspondence, 18th and 19th centuries, of the Lloyd family of Wye House, Talbot County. Particulary concerns Edward Lloyd V (1779-1834), Governor of Maryland; Edward Lloyd VI (1798-1861), Edward Lloyd VII (1825-1907). Some material, but indirect, concerning Edward Lloyd II (1670-1718) and Philemon Lloyd (1646-1685). Farm journals and inventories...
Dates: 1658-1910

Mary Bowen estate account book

 Collection
Identifier: MS 0085
Abstract

Administration record of the estate of Mary Bowen (died 1830). George Roberts executor. Gives inventory and shows expenditures for care of insane daughter in Alms House in Baltimore County.

Dates: 1816 - 1825

Mary E. W. Risteau collection

 Collection
Identifier: MS 2456
Abstract

This collection consists of the personal and political papers of Mary E. W. Risteau (1890-1978), the first woman elected to the Maryland House of Delegates, 1921, and the State Senate, 1935.

Dates: 1786-1978; Majority of material found in 1900-1955

Matthew Marine account books

 Collection
Identifier: MS 1016.1
Abstract

The Matthew Marine Collection contains various account books which date from 1822-1870. The bulk of the material falls between the period of 1830 to 1854. The collection is made up of account books, ledgers, and day books. This material focuses on the merchant and banking aspect of Matthew Marine's career, but only casual mention is made of two schooners he built.

Dates: 1822-1870

Mordecai Gist papers

 Collection
Identifier: MS 0390
Abstract

This collection contains the correspondence of Brigadier General Mordecai Gist during the American Revolution. Topics include military affairs and the Maryland Line, accounts and returns (1779-83), and Gist family records.

Dates: 1772-1813
